Paint the Town Red is a chaotic first person melee combat game set in different locations and time periods. The voxel-based enemies can be punched, bashed, kicked, stabbed and sliced completely dynamically using almost anything that isn't nailed down.

Arena combat at absurd scale: dozens of enemies charging in open Egyptian ruins, with backpedalling and crowd control as the entire skill set. The cannon and minigun are gloriously heavy. There is almost no variety beyond that — no puzzles, minimal level design, and the loop of holding a corridor against a horde repeats for the full runtime.

How is similarity to Melon Simulator calculated?
We compare Melon Simulator against every game in our catalog using 15 gameplay attributes: genre, atmosphere, world structure, play modes, combat style, and more. Each category is weighted differently — genre matters more than visual style, for instance. The result is a 0-100 score reflecting how closely a game replicates the Melon Simulator experience, not just whether it shares the same genre label.
